Philippine bond yields post second-biggest surge in Asia-Pacific since Middle East conflict began

The Philippines recorded the second-largest increase in 10-year government bond yields among selected Asia-Pacific economies since the war in the Middle East began, raising the government’s borrowing costs at a time when the Marcos Jr. administration is relying heavily on domestic debt to finance its spending requirements.

In its Asia-Pacific Quarterly Economic Update published on Monday, Aug. 17, the Bangkok-based United Nations Economic and Social Commission for Asia and the Pacific (UNESCAP) noted that the yield on 10-year Philippine government bonds rose by 133 basis points (bps), from 5.9 percent at end-February to 7.3 percent as of mid-August.

Among the nine economies covered by UNESCAP’s comparison of 10-year government bond yields, only Sri Lanka posted a bigger increase at about 175 bps, from 10.8 percent to 12.5 percent over the same period.

UNESCAP attributed the increase in sovereign borrowing costs across the region to heightened uncertainty and risk aversion following the start of the Middle East conflict last Feb. 28.

Higher global prices of fuel, fertilizer, and transportation have increased production costs and consumer prices, particularly in energy-importing economies, while concerns over inflation expectations, external balances, and heightened risks have contributed to capital outflows, currency depreciation, and higher sovereign bond yields.

The Philippines, a net energy importer, has been particularly vulnerable to these pressures. UNESCAP noted that the Philippine peso depreciated against the United States (US) dollar by six to seven percent between February and July, with imported inflation contributing to the sizeable increase in domestic inflation.

Headline inflation climbed to 6.2 percent in July from 2.4 percent in February, remaining well above the Bangko Sentral ng Pilipinas’ (BSP) two- to four-percent target range.

The Philippines has been under a state of national energy emergency since March under Executive Order (EO) No. 110 as the net energy importer grapples with global supply and price shocks stemming from the prolonged Middle East conflict.

UNESCAP warned that the combination of elevated inflation and borrowing costs could further constrain government finances if the Middle East conflict continues to push up global commodity and transportation costs.

“A further unexpected increase in global commodity and transport costs could trigger policy rate hikes, resulting in even higher government borrowing costs and less room for investing in essential development initiatives,” UNESCAP said.

The warning comes as the Marcos Jr. administration has ramped up borrowing to finance its spending requirements.

The latest Bureau of the Treasury (BTr) data showed that gross borrowings reached ₱1.82 trillion in the first half of 2026, up 14.5 percent from ₱1.59 trillion in the same period last year.

Domestic borrowings accounted for ₱1.28 trillion, or 70.1 percent of the six-month total, while gross foreign borrowings reached ₱544.8 billion.

The government is expected to rely even more heavily on the domestic capital market in the second half after completing its planned offshore commercial borrowing in June. The BTr plans to raise ₱1.12 trillion from domestic sources in the third quarter alone.

UNESCAP said governments with limited fiscal space may need to balance infrastructure investments with recurrent spending and tap blended or concessional financing when infrastructure requirements exceed national fiscal capacity.

Beyond financial pressures from the Middle East conflict, UNESCAP identified three major uncertainties that could weigh on the region’s economic outlook: a prolonged global energy crisis, rising trade protectionism, and increasing reliance on artificial intelligence (AI)-related, capital-intensive industries as engines of growth.

The report cautioned that while AI and high-technology investments can support economic growth, these capital-intensive industries tend to create jobs temporarily during construction but employ fewer workers once facilities become operational. As a result, strong economic growth could coexist with weak job creation and subdued household demand.

UNESCAP nevertheless said digital transformation, including greater use of AI, could raise total factor productivity (TFP), particularly as slower labor force growth makes more efficient use of capital and labor increasingly important to sustaining per capita income growth.

“Digital transformation can help revive productivity growth in the region. Seizing this opportunity requires tailored policies across the foundation, adoption and acceleration stages,” the report said.

For economies with weak digital foundations, UNESCAP recommended improving reliable connectivity, electricity, basic digital skills, and digital government. Economies with adequate infrastructure but low adoption should instead focus on spreading technology across firms and sectors, developing technical and management skills, establishing interoperable systems, and strengthening data governance.

Regional cooperation could also lower the fixed costs of digital transformation through common technical and data standards, pooled procurement, and shared testing facilities. - Danielle T. Bayani
